The James Webb Space Telescope captured a view between the Pisces and Andromeda constellations, revealing over 20,000 galaxies. Researchers focused their observations on a luminous quasar, J0100+2802, and analyzed 117 galaxies that existed about 900 million years after the big bang. Read full article here

Discovery Alert - In a new discovery released on May 31, 2023 - James Webb Telescope Detects Water Vapor on Ultra-Hot Exoplanet WASP-18 b

Discovery Alert - In A New Discovery Released On May 31, 2023 - James Webb Telescope Detects Water Vapor

The team used NASA's James Webb Space Telescope's NIRISS SOSS 0.85-2.8 um wavelength range to measure the thermal emission spectrum of WASP-18 b, capturing 65% of the total energy emitted by the planet. Due to the extreme heat on the planet's day side, water vapor molecules would disintegrate. However, the Webb Telescope detected water vapor directly on the planet, even in small quantities, demonstrating the observatory's remarkable sensitivity. Image credit: NASA/JPL-Caltech (R. NASA's Chandra X-ray Observatory and James Webb Space Telescope have delivered breathtaking composite images showcasing the beauty of two galaxies, a nebula, and a star cluster. These images, which combine X-rays from Chandra and infrared data from Webb, provide a mesmerizing glimpse into the hidden wonders of the universe.

Invisible to the unaided eye, the X-rays captured by Chandra and the infrared data obtained by Webb are transformed into vibrant colors that humans can perceive. To create these stunning composite images, NASA also incorporated data from other powerful telescopes, including the Hubble Space Telescope, the retired Spitzer Space Telescope, the European Space Agency's XMM-Newton, and the European Southern Observatory's New Technology Telescope.

Unveiling the Mystic Mountain

The Mystic Mountain, an awe-inspiring formation within the Carina Nebula, has captured the imaginations of astronomers and stargazers alike. Composed of dense interstellar gas and dust, it is a breathtaking pillar that spans three light-years and houses a bustling stellar nursery. UY Scuti is a supergiant star located in the constellation Scutum, approximately 9,500 light-years away from Earth. It holds the title of being one of the largest known stars, with a size estimated to be around 1,700 times the diameter of our Sun. Despite its immense size, UY Scuti's nature and characteristics remain largely enigmatic. James Webb Deep Field Image

James Webb Deep Field Image

NASA's James Webb Space Telescope captures the deepest and sharpest infrared image of the distant universe, revealing stunning details of galaxy cluster SMACS 0723. This composite image, taken by Webb's Near-Infrared Camera (NIRCam) over 12.5 hours, showcases thousands of galaxies, including the faintest objects ever observed in infrared. The image, equivalent to a grain of sand held at arm's length, depicts SMACS 0723 as it appeared 4.6 billion years ago, with the combined mass of the galaxy cluster acting as a gravitational lens. Webb's NIRCam unveils previously unseen structures within these distant galaxies, providing insights into their masses, ages, histories, and compositions, and shedding light on the earliest galaxies in the universe. Located approximately 28 million light-years away in the constellation Virgo, the Sombrero Galaxy, also known as Messier 104 or M104, stands out as one of the most visually striking galaxies in the night sky. Its distinctive appearance, resembling a wide-brimmed hat or sombrero, has earned it its popular name. This mesmerizing galaxy showcases a unique blend of intricate features, including a prominent dust lane cutting across its bright central bulge.
